The foundation of dynamic scheduling within 568jili revolves around context-sensitive mission generation. Traditional quest systems frequently rely on predetermined sequences that remain unchanged regardless of what occurs in the surrounding environment. Dynamic systems operate differently by examining factors such as regional activity, player density, completed objectives, or ongoing world events. If a particular location becomes highly active, new missions may emerge to support increased participation. Conversely, quieter areas might receive special objectives designed to encourage exploration. This adaptability helps distribute activity more naturally across the virtual landscape. Participants encounter situations that feel connected to the current state of the world rather than isolated from it. Because mission availability changes according to circumstances, exploration becomes more meaningful. Individuals often discover opportunities simply by paying attention to evolving conditions instead of following a fixed checklist. This design philosophy strengthens immersion because the environment appears responsive rather than scripted.
